Caitlin Clark Declines Participation In New 3-On-3 League
Despite rumors swirling about her intentions, Caitlin Clark has confirmed that she will not participate in the inaugural season of the new 3-on-3 league Unrivaled. As the WNBA Rookie of the Year following her selection as the number one draft pick out of Iowa, Clark established herself as a formidable force known for setting records in NCAA Division I career scoring. Her decision not to join Unrivaled signals a commitment to focusing on her current obligations within the WNBA.
